Union Berlin defender Derrick Köhn has sent a clear and reassuring message to Ghana head coach Otto Addo, confirming his strong desire to represent the Black Stars at international level. In a period where national teams are increasingly competing for dual-nationality players, Köhn’s declaration comes as a significant boost for Ghanaian football and a positive signal ahead of upcoming international competitions.
Köhn, who currently plies his trade with 1. FC Union Berlin in the Bundesliga, has been one of the standout performers in his position this season. Known for his pace, defensive discipline, and ability to contribute offensively from the back, the left-sided defender has continued to grow in confidence since joining the Köpenick-based club. His consistent performances in one of Europe’s most competitive leagues have naturally attracted attention, not only from club scouts but also from national team selectors.
Born in Germany but eligible to play for Ghana through his heritage, Köhn has long been viewed as a potential addition to the Black Stars setup. In recent months, speculation had grown around his international future, with questions raised about whether he would commit to Ghana or continue to wait for an opportunity with Germany. However, Köhn’s assurance to Otto Addo appears to put those doubts firmly to rest.
According to sources close to the situation, Köhn made it clear that representing Ghana would be an honor and a proud moment for both him and his family. He reportedly expressed admiration for Ghana’s football history and a strong desire to be part of the country’s next generation of success.
